This IT Supply Chain Project Manager will negotiate with dedicated providers according to specific policies. Achieve the best contractual conditions while also ensuring internal customer satisfaction. Has knowledge of best practices, industry trends, and how thier area integrates with others; is aware of the competition and the factors that differentiate vendors in the IT software categories. Support the development of Category Strategies which are robust enough to meet Client evolving business requirements.

Skills Required: Drive on-time sourcing of key software in initiatives within cost and regulatory requirements.

• Align Client Integrated Services sourcing strategies with other business unit strategies to maximize leverage.

• Build strong cross-functional relationships within the various internal business units and departments to further algin on strategic category vision and savings opportunities.

• Drive and support Supply Base optimization and strategic priorities through leverage of the Enterprise spend.

• Be a progressive thinker, seeking out ways to drive efficiencies, find cost savings, or spend reduction opportunities, with intelligence of what is best in class

Experience Required: Strong communicator that can effectively transition from bottom-up details to concise, clear executive-level messaging.

· Ability to build relationships and trust across organizations to drive decisions and alignment.

· Strong data & analytics understanding for synthesis of complex data into clear, understandable format.

· Initiative-taking and resourceful; comfortable with navigating ambiguity.

· Flexible and adaptable attitude to changing priorities.

· Collaborative leader and collaborator.

· Ability to creatively problem solve, adjust priorities, and manage workload with agility in the team, to deliver business critical objectives.

Education: Bachelor’s Degree, master’s degree preferred, not mandatory (or in progress)
• 5+ years of supply chain/commodity/program management experience
